Suggested Itinerary
Day 1 – Beijing Arrival
Your private guide will meet you upon arrival at Beijing Capital International Airport. Transfer in comfort to your hotel and settle in. The rest of the day is at your leisure — take a walk near your hotel or simply relax after your flight.
Day 2 – Beijing | Forbidden City & Hutong Discovery
Start at Tian’anmen Square, the largest public square in the world and the symbolic heart of China. Continue to the Forbidden City, where your expert guide will show you 12 handpicked halls and courtyards, weaving in fascinating stories of emperors, empresses, and court intrigue.
In the afternoon, travel to Beijing’s historic hutongs. Visit a traditional courtyard home where a local family has lived for generations, enjoy a hands-on Chinese calligraphy session, and ascend the Bell Tower for sweeping views of old Beijing.
Day 3 – Beijing | Temple of Heaven & Mutianyu Great Wall
Begin the day at the Temple of Heaven, where emperors once prayed for good harvests. Today, you’ll join locals practicing tai chi, singing, or playing traditional instruments, experiencing how history and daily life merge.
After lunch, head out to the Great Wall at Mutianyu, a TripAdvisor favorite. Ride the cable car up, stroll along the watchtowers with breathtaking views, and descend by cable car again for a relaxed visit.
Day 4 – Beijing to Shanghai | Summer Palace & High-Speed Train
In the morning, explore the Summer Palace, China’s best-preserved imperial garden. Wander lakeside pavilions, stroll along the Long Corridor, and enjoy a dragon boat ride across Kunming Lake for panoramic palace views.
In the afternoon, board a high-speed train to Shanghai. On arrival, your private guide will escort you to your hotel.
Day 5 – Shanghai | The Bund, Skyscrapers & Old Town
Uncover the layered history of Shanghai. Begin with an in-depth Bund walk, learning hidden stories behind its grand colonial facades. Then cross the Huangpu River to Pudong and ascend the 632-meter Shanghai Tower for a bird’s-eye view of the city.
Continue to Yu Garden, a classic Ming-era Chinese garden filled with pavilions and rockeries. In the afternoon, stroll through the Former French Concession, where tree-lined boulevards and Art Deco mansions tell the story of cosmopolitan Shanghai in the 1930s. End the day with local Shanghai snacks at a Michelin-rated restaurant.
Day 6 – Shanghai Departure
